…circle of fourths. Starting on a C, the sequence is: C, G, D, A, E, B/C♭, F♯/G♭, C♯/D♭, A♭, E♭, B♭, F, and C. This order places the most closely related key signatures adjacent to one another. Ascending by twelve justly tuned perfect fifths with a frequency ratio of 3:2 does not return exactly to the starting pitch…
